2009 Citroen C3 vs. 2001 Pontiac Vibe

To start off, 2009 Citroen C3 is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Pontiac Vibe.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Pontiac Vibe would be higher. At 1,796 cc (4 cylinders), 2001 Pontiac Vibe is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Pontiac Vibe (122 HP) has 50 more horse power than 2009 Citroen C3. (72 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Pontiac Vibe should accelerate faster than 2009 Citroen C3.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Pontiac Vibe weights approximately 19 kg more than 2009 Citroen C3.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Pontiac Vibe (160 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 42 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Citroen C3. (118 Nm @ 3300 RPM). This means 2001 Pontiac Vibe will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Citroen C3.
